1️⃣ The Rise of AI-Powered Wearables

πŸ”Ή How AI is Enhancing Wearable Health Tech?

Artificial Intelligence (AI) is making wearables smarter and more efficient by analyzing health data, detecting abnormalities, and predicting health risks.

βœ” AI for Early Diagnosis – AI algorithms can detect irregular heart rhythms, early signs of stroke, and respiratory diseases.
βœ” Personalized Health Insights – AI analyzes user data to provide customized health recommendations.
βœ” Smart Virtual Health Assistants – AI-powered chatbots will offer real-time health advice based on wearable data.

πŸ’‘ Example: The latest Samsung Galaxy Watch uses AI to detect atrial fibrillation (AFib), a leading cause of strokes, before symptoms develop.

πŸ”— Pro Tip: AI-powered wearables will soon alert users about potential health risks and connect them with doctors instantly.


2️⃣ Wearable ECG & Blood Pressure Monitors

πŸ”Ή Why ECG & BP Monitoring Wearables Are a Game-Changer?

βœ” Continuous Heart Monitoring – Tracks heart health 24/7 to detect irregularities early.
βœ” Hypertension Detection – AI-driven sensors monitor blood pressure fluctuations in real-time.
βœ” Preventive Cardiology – Helps reduce the risk of heart attacks, strokes, and cardiovascular diseases.

πŸ’‘ Example: The Withings BPM Core is an advanced wearable that measures ECG, blood pressure, and heart rate variability.

πŸ”— Pro Tip: Expect future wearables to provide real-time alerts for heart attacks and strokes, giving users a chance to seek immediate help.


3️⃣ Non-Invasive Blood Glucose Monitoring

πŸ”Ή The Future of Glucose Monitoring Without Needles

One of the biggest innovations in wearable health tech is the development of non-invasive blood glucose monitors, eliminating the need for painful finger pricks.

βœ” Continuous Glucose Monitoring (CGM) – Wearables will track blood sugar levels in real-time.
βœ” AI-Driven Diabetes Management – AI will provide diet and lifestyle recommendations based on glucose data.
βœ” Smart Insulin Delivery – Wearables will integrate with insulin pumps for automated insulin administration.

πŸ’‘ Example: Apple is working on a non-invasive glucose sensor for future Apple Watch models, aiming to help millions of diabetics monitor their sugar levels effortlessly.

πŸ”— Pro Tip: This technology will revolutionize diabetes management, allowing users to track glucose trends without pricking their skin.


4️⃣ Smart Wearables for Sleep Tracking & Mental Health

πŸ”Ή AI-Enhanced Sleep & Stress Monitoring

Wearables will soon become mental health companions, capable of detecting stress, anxiety, depression, and sleep disorders.

βœ” AI-Based Sleep Monitoring – Advanced wearables will analyze sleep patterns and breathing rates to detect sleep apnea.
βœ” Stress & Mood Tracking – Devices will measure cortisol levels, HRV (heart rate variability), and brain activity.
βœ” Guided Meditation & Biofeedback – AI wearables will provide real-time relaxation techniques to reduce stress.

πŸ’‘ Example: Fitbit Sense already tracks stress levels using EDA (Electrodermal Activity) sensors, helping users improve mindfulness.

πŸ”— Pro Tip: Expect future wearables to integrate with mental health apps to offer personalized therapy and guided relaxation sessions.


5️⃣ Smart Clothing & Implantable Health Sensors

πŸ”Ή The Future of Wearable Health Tech Beyond Watches

Smart clothing and implantable sensors will take health monitoring to the next level.

βœ” Smart T-Shirts & Shoes – Integrated biosensors will measure heart rate, posture, hydration, and body temperature.
βœ” Implantable Health Sensors – Tiny, bio-compatible devices will monitor vital signs from inside the body.
βœ” Real-Time Biometric Data Sharing – Doctors will receive instant updates on a patient’s health condition.

πŸ’‘ Example: Companies like Hexoskin and NadiX are developing smart textiles capable of tracking biometric data in real-time.

πŸ”— Pro Tip: Smart wearables integrated into clothing and medical implants will offer continuous, accurate health monitoring without user intervention.


6️⃣ Wearable Tech for Seniors & Remote Patient Monitoring

πŸ”Ή AI-Powered Wearables for Elderly Care

βœ” Fall Detection & Emergency Alerts – Wearables will automatically detect falls and call emergency services.
βœ” Cognitive Health Monitoring – AI will track early signs of Alzheimer’s and dementia.
βœ” Medication Reminders & Remote Check-Ups – Smart devices will remind seniors to take medications on time.

πŸ’‘ Example: The Apple Watch Fall Detection feature has already saved lives by automatically calling 911 when it detects a hard fall.

πŸ”— Pro Tip: Future wearables will use advanced AI to predict health risks in seniors and provide real-time medical assistance.


7️⃣ The Future of Wearable Health Tech: What’s Next?

The next 5–10 years will see revolutionary health innovations in wearables:

βœ” AI-Integrated Health Assistants – Wearables will provide voice-based AI-driven health coaching.
βœ” Bio-Sensing Tattoos – Flexible electronic tattoos will track hydration, glucose, and blood pressure.
βœ” Smart Contact Lenses – Google and Samsung are developing lenses that can monitor glucose levels and eye health.
βœ” Neural Wearables for Brain Health – Devices will monitor brain waves to detect cognitive disorders.
βœ” DNA-Powered Personalized Wearables – AI will analyze genetic data for ultra-personalized health recommendations.

πŸ’‘ Example: Elon Musk’s Neuralink is working on brain implants to help people with neurological disorders.
